One of the greatest benefits of homeschooling is the opportunity to learn within a community. Across Colorado, homeschool co-ops provide families with academic enrichment, friendships, support, and meaningful connections with other homeschoolers.


Co-ops vary widely in structure and philosophy. Some are parent-led and require active family participation, while others offer structured classes taught by parents or instructors. They may be Christian, secular, classical, Charlotte Mason-inspired, nature-based, or focused on a particular educational approach. As you explore your options, consider your family's goals, learning style, and desired level of involvement to find the community that best fits your homeschool journey.

Metro & Northern Colorado Areas


  • Classical Conversations (Fort Collins/Loveland) – A Christian, classical education community that meets weekly to provide academic enrichment, parent support, and fellowship for homeschooling families.

  • OliveTree Homeschool Support (Fort Collins) – A Christian homeschool co-op offering K–12 classes, community activities, and academic support from a Biblical worldview.

  • Poudre River Homeschool (Ft. Collins) – One of Colorado's longest-running homeschool cover schools, providing umbrella school services, transcripts, record keeping, and graduation support for homeschool families statewide.

  • Holy Family Homeschool Community (Parker) – A Catholic, parent-run homeschool co-op that offers weekly enrichment classes, clubs, and fellowship opportunities for homeschooling families.

  • Shiloh Christian Academy (Westminster) – A Christian hybrid homeschool program that partners with families by providing part-time classroom instruction, academic support, and a Christ-centered community while parents remain the primary educators.

  • The Nest (Longmont) – A Christian, parent-led homeschool co-op in Longmont that meets on Mondays and emphasizes Charlotte Mason-inspired learning, STEM activities, family involvement, and community-building for children ages 0–12.

  • W.I.L.D. Child (Longmont) – A wilderness immersion homeschool co-op in west Longmont that meets on Wednesdays, blending nature study, outdoor adventure, forest school methods, and parent participation to foster exploration, confidence, and community.

  • PCHE – Parker Christian Home Educators (Parker) – A Christ-centered homeschool support organization that provides educational, social, and enrichment activities for homeschooling families.

  • Denver Nature Homeschool – A nature-based homeschool community that provides outdoor learning experiences, nature study, environmental education, and hands-on exploration opportunities, helping homeschool families connect learning with the natural world through regular outdoor gatherings and field-based activities.

  • Let’s Wonder (Greenwood Village) – A Christian homeschool enrichment community that offers music, fine arts, theater, dance, leadership opportunities, and family-centered activities designed to cultivate faith, creativity, and meaningful connections among homeschool families.

  • Eliora Homeschool Academy (Littleton) – A parent-led Christian co-op that combines weekly academic classes, enrichment programs, field trips, and community-building opportunities.

  • Berean Homeschool Enrichment (Littleton) – A Christ-centered homeschool enrichment co-op offering classes in science, art, music, and other subjects from a Biblical worldview.

  • Homeschool E.T.C. (Arvada/Denver Metro) – A large Christian homeschool co-op that offers parent-led classes, enrichment opportunities, and community events for students of all ages.

  • Deeply Rooted Co-op (Denver Metro Area) – A Christian co-op focused on discipleship, collaborative learning, and community-centered enrichment one day per week.

  • ASCEND Christ-Centered Co-op (Thornton) – A homeschool cooperative offering academic enrichment, service projects, and Christian fellowship for families in the north Denver area.

  • Beautiful Roots Homeschool Co-op (Arvada) – A Christian homeschool co-op focused on enrichment classes, community, and cultivating a love of learning through parent involvement and cooperative teaching.

  • EverWild Homeschool Cooperative (Boulder Area) – A nature-based, parent-led homeschool cooperative emphasizing outdoor education, child-led learning, and community connection.

  • Petra Schole Classical Community (Longmont/Boulder County) – A classical Christian homeschool co-op serving Pre-K through high school with weekly classes, field trips, service projects, and community activities.

  • Master’s Hand (Longmont) – A Christian homeschool enrichment program meeting on Tuesdays at FaithPoint Church that offers affordable core and elective classes, providing students with academic enrichment, friendships, and a Christ-centered learning environment while supporting parents as the primary educators.

  • Lumen Christi (Catholic Homeschool Group - Platteville) – A Catholic homeschool community that meets on Wednesdays at St. Nicholas and provides faith-centered enrichment, fellowship, service opportunities, and community support for homeschooling families seeking to integrate their Catholic faith into home education.

  • Homeschool Cooperative - Trinity Lutheran Church (Denver, convenient to Wheat Ridge and Morrison) – A Christian homeschool cooperative where parents share teaching responsibilities and students participate in group learning experiences.

  • Sola Gratia Life Homeschool Co-op (Littleton) – A Christian homeschool community that encourages families to learn and grow together through faith-based enrichment, fellowship, and discipleship opportunities, with an emphasis on supporting parents as they lead their children's education and spiritual development.

  • Artios Academies (Littleton) – A Christian homeschool enrichment and tutorial program that integrates academics, history, and the arts through a biblical worldview while equipping students with critical thinking, communication, and leadership skills.

  • Credo Homeschool Classes (Littleton) – A Christ-centered homeschool program offering core and elective classes, field trips, social opportunities, and family support while allowing parents to customize their children's educational experience.

Southern Colorado Areas


  • Statheros Homeschool (Colorado Springs) – A statewide Colorado umbrella school headquartered in Colorado Springs that provides legal compliance, record storage, transcripts, diplomas, evaluations, and homeschool coaching.

  • Flourish Enrichment (Colorado Springs) – A homeschool enrichment community that provides small-group academics, hands-on learning, social opportunities, and support for neurodiverse learners while partnering with homeschooling families.

  • Plumb Forensics (Colorado Springs) – A homeschool speech and debate co-op for middle and high school students that emphasizes parent participation, coaching, leadership, and competitive speaking.

  • Mazza Nature Based (Colorado Springs) - A nature-inspired and child-led program. It encourages curiosity and teaches the basics while extending above and beyond into a world of delight and wonder. tracimazza19@gmail.com

  • Lion & Lamb Enrichment Academy (Colorado Springs) – A Christ-centered homeschool enrichment program serving K4–5th grade students through hands-on academics, STEAM learning, creative arts, Bible instruction, field trips, and community-building experiences that support both homeschool families and student growth.
